Pickleball Courts in Houghton Lake, MI

Pickleball is rapidly growing in popularity across the country, and players in Houghton Lake are increasingly embracing it as a fun and accessible way to stay active. By combining elements of tennis, badminton, and table tennis, the sport offers a unique experience that is easy to learn while still providing enough depth for players who want to improve over time. Whether you are just starting out or already have experience, Houghton Lake continues to offer expanding opportunities to participate in the game. Many players enjoy how quickly they can pick up the fundamentals while gradually building their skills. Its low-impact nature makes it suitable for people of all ages, allowing them to stay active without excessive strain. At the same time, the fast-paced gameplay keeps matches exciting and engaging. This balance of simplicity and progression is a key reason why pickleball continues to grow in popularity throughout Houghton Lake.
